Internal Memo — Change of Logistics Provider

To all heads of department: effective next quarter, Merrowvale Freight replaces Dunlathe Carriers for all outbound shipments from the Kestwick depot. Transition runs in phases; expect minor delays in week one. Route and cost details will follow from Operations. Please also review the confidential planning note appended directly beneath this memo.

management briefing: Headcount on the Ulaael team goes from 7 to 120 by the end of April. Gross margin on Ulaael came in at 15 percent against a plan of 5 percent.

## 3.2.0

- Renamed `sync_key` to `bridge_token` to reach parity between the Opaline JS and Go SDKs. The Go SDK already used `bridge_token`; JS now matches.
- Old name accepted until 4.0 with a deprecation warning.
- Plugin authors must update env files: `OPALINE_SYNC_KEY` is ignored as of this release. Rate limiting and pagination now behave identically in both SDKs.
- Migration: remove the old entry, then set the renamed variable on the following line:

vault entry, bahaf-kajeg: ARCHIVE_KEY3=a20

Key ceremony checklist — item 7 (Matchbox GC work). Quick one for the sync: before we rotate keys for the matching service, make sure the GC-pause dashboards are exporting, since the old signing key gates the metrics archive. Two witnesses, phones away, usual drill. Once everyone's nodded, unseal the archive key with the recovery passphrase below.

recovery phrase for fajeg-kawep: druix-gorius-briax-ulaeth-fraox-lammir-pelox-jormir-pelwyn-julir

Handover Note — Retirement of the Corvel Line

To the board: responsibility for winding down the Corvel product line passes from me to Director Amara Feld effective month-end. Remaining inventory is committed through existing orders; support obligations run a further eighteen months. Customer migration to the Strath range is on schedule. Amara will oversee final supplier settlements. The confidential next steps agreed with the chair follow below.

confidential, kahog-bawif: The northern region missed its Pramir quota by 20.0 percent last quarter. Casaxek Freight plans to lower the Fraion list price by 41.5 percent in December. The finance team signed off on a budget of $236.4 million for Project Druius. The renewal with Fenysix Partners closes at $91.3 million a year, 2.1 percent below the last contract.